- Brief Summary
This is a Phase 1, open-label single-center study to determine the safety of MGD014 in participants with human immunodeficiency virus (HIV) infection on stable suppressive antiretroviral therapy (ART).
- Detailed Description
Eligible participants will be maintained on ART and receive either one infusion (Part 1) or multiple infusions of MGD014 (Part 2). Part 1 is a single ascending dose study with a 1+3 design for the first 2 dose cohorts, and a 3+3 design with staggered accrual for the 6 higher dose cohorts, with an aim of determining the safety, pharmacokinetics (PK), and pharmacodynamics (PD) of ascending doses up to either the Optimal Biologic Dose (OBD) or the maximum administered dose (MAD).
Part 2 is a multi-dose expansion cohort with MGD014 administered at the OBD, as determined in Part 1. In Part 2, additional assessments on the effects of MGD014 on HIV latent infection parameters will be evaluated.

Number of Participants With Increased Cytokine Levels Study Day 1, 2 and 7 (single infusion) and Study Day 1, 3, 14 and 28 (multiple infusions) Number of participants with increased cytokine levels from baseline after MGD014 administration. This safety measure compares serum cytokine levels obtained prior to dosing with levels obtained after dosing. Increased cytokines can be a measure of T-cell activation in response to MGD014 binding. Cytokines analyzed included interferon-gamma, tumor necrosis factor-alpha, interleukin (IL)2, IL-5, IL-6, and IL-10.
